Escape into this sensational second set of sweeping romantic films
based on the novels of bestselling author Dame Catherine Cookson.
This special collection features four adaptations brimming with
passion, betrayal, turmoil and hope. In The Dwelling Place, brave
young Cissie Brody struggles to keep herself and her five orphaned
siblings together after a cholera epidemic in the 1830s. The Gambling
Man shares the story of a man who must evade a tangled web of lies
and deceit to launch a better life for himself and his childhood
sweetheart. Watch the cozy, wealthy world of 17-year-old Annabella
Lagrange shatter in The Glass Virgin, as she learns the truth about her
notorious parents. The Man Who Cried, a powerful and evocative
drama set in Depression-era 1930s, follows the journey of one man
as he searches for happiness for himself and his young son. Stars
include James Fox (Charlie and the Chocolate Factory), Robson
Green (Touching Evil), Nigel Havers (A Passage to India), Emily
Mortimer (Match Point), Ciar?n Hinds (Rome), Amanda Root
(Persuasion) and Daniel Massey (In the Name of the
Father).
